PROPOSALS by Griffith Humphreys of Pen Craig, Bryncroes, to the trustees of Lord Newborough for the leasing of mines. He proposed to pay a farm rent of 1/8 of the produce of lead, coal, marble, copper, calam or any other mineral and to pay the tenant for any trespass, if he could be granted a term to raise minerals on Lord Newborough’s estate in Llyin.
